The D-Link DGS-1024D switch offers an economical way for SOHO and Small-to-Medium Businesses (SMB) to take advantage of Gigabit Ethernet speeds, while reducing energy consumption and minimizing noise output.
Gigabit Connectivity
The DGS-1024D switch brings the speed of Gigabit Ethernet to all ports for a truly high-speed network. If your network has a mix of legacy and modern connection interfaces, each port allows for standard Ethernet, Fast Ethernet, or Gigabit Ethernet connections. With this switch, the latest technology available on every computer and device connected to your network.
Improved Network Efficiency
The DGS-1024D switch incorporates several advanced features to help simplify and improve network management and efficiency. Flow Control throttles connections to ensure reliability during heavy usage periods by reducing packet loss and wasteful data retransmission. The switch also offers auto MDI/MDIX crossover for all ports as well as supporting up to 10,000 bytes jumbo frames.
Innovative Design
The DGS-1024D features a durable, compact metal case alongside a fanless design allowing for improved heat dissipation while maintaining silent operation. The switch is a rack-mountable and ideal for any business with demanding requirements and a small budget.
Green Technology
The DGS-1024D helps you conserve energy automatically through several methods. Link status detection automatically powers down ports that have no link, allowing the switches to save substantial amounts of power by cutting power usage for unused ports or any ports connected to computers that have been shut down.
Meanwhile, Energy-Efficient Ethernet (EEE) conserves energy by dynamically reducing power consumption when data activity is low. These environmentally friendly switches are also RoHS compliant, use recyclable packaging, and minimize the use of harmful substances. These green features combined, provide more energy savings and a longer product life, without sacrificing operational performance or functionality.
